Bose SoundDocks Overview

Bose has designed a variety of SoundDocks, each with its own features and specifications. Before diving into which ones are portable, let’s take a moment to understand the different types available:

1. SoundDock Series I

The original SoundDock, released over a decade ago, set the stage for Bose’s entry into the portable speaker realm. Not the most portable option today, but it was a game-changer when first released.

2. SoundDock Series II

An upgraded version of the original, the Series II comes with a sleek design and improved sound quality. It supports most iPods and has an auxiliary input, but its design doesn’t prioritize portability.

3. SoundDock 10

This higher-end model features a larger design meant for home use rather than portability. Although it provides fantastic sound performance, it’s not travel-friendly.

4. SoundDock Portable

As the name suggests, the SoundDock Portable is geared toward portability. It comes equipped with a rechargeable battery and is designed for easy transport.

5. SoundDock Bluetooth Version

This model emphasizes wireless connectivity through Bluetooth, allowing you to connect any smart device conveniently. While it shares some portability features with the Portable model, its size makes it less favorable when it comes to travel.

What is the most portable Bose SoundDock model available?

The most portable Bose SoundDock model currently available is the Bose SoundDock Portable. This model is specifically designed with mobility in mind, thanks to its lightweight structure and integrated handle, making it easy to carry around. It features a battery-powered option, which allows you to enjoy your music without being tethered to an outlet.

The SoundDock Portable is built to provide excellent sound quality in a compact form. With its compatibility to connect with various devices through an auxiliary input, it ensures that you can enjoy your favorite tunes from different sources, making it perfect for travel and outdoor events.

How long does the battery last on the Bose SoundDock Portable?

The battery life of the Bose SoundDock Portable can last up to 8 hours on a full charge. This extended battery life enables you to listen to your favorite music or podcasts without interruption during most outings. Whether you are at the beach, a picnic, or on a camping trip, this model has enough power to keep the music going.

It’s worth noting that battery performance may vary based on usage, volume levels, and the type of audio source being played. For optimal performance, it is recommended to charge the SoundDock fully before heading out to ensure maximum playback time.

Can I connect my smartphone or tablet to the Bose SoundDock?

Yes, you can connect your smartphone or tablet to the Bose SoundDock Portable easily. The device includes a proprietary dock connector for Apple devices, allowing you to play music directly from your iPhone or iPod. Additionally, the SoundDock also features an auxiliary input that can accommodate other devices, such as Android smartphones and tablets.

To connect devices that do not fit into the dock, simply use the 3.5mm auxiliary cable and plug it into the auxiliary input. This versatility ensures that you can enjoy music from a variety of sources, giving you the flexibility you need on the go.

Is the Bose SoundDock Portable waterproof or water-resistant?

The Bose SoundDock Portable does not have a waterproof or water-resistant rating. It is vital to keep the unit protected from moisture or heavy splashes, as exposure could damage the internal components and diminish sound quality. Using it in dry environments or under partial shelter is recommended to avoid potential issues.
